AAUW Wisconsin Membership Vice-President

State Board Position Profile
Membership Vice-President

Term:
Two years, starting every odd numbered year

Status:
Elected and attends board and executive committee meetings

Requirements:
Membership recruitment management skills and experience

Strategic Plan Committee:
Membership Development

Duties:

  • Maintains and chairs a committee on membership development including the Diversity and College/University Relations Coordinators and representatives from each of the five districts
  • Assists branches recruit and retain members
  • Helps new branches form
  • Assumes the duties of the president in case of absence or inability to serve by the president and the program vice president
  • Coordinates achievement of the 5 Star State requirements for membership
  • Responds to the needs of the branches and/or individual members
  • Acts as a resource to branch membership counterparts
  • Submits articles for Badger Briefs
  • Contacts Association MALs and recruits them for state membership
  • Connects branches with MALs who desire contact with a branch
  • Maintains a list of all state MAL names and addresses and provides them to Badger Briefs editor
  • Submits an annual report of her work to the President
  • As requested by the President
